What's at Stake
The shakedown session of Rally Finland, famously dubbed the 'Grand Prix of Gravel', serves as the crucial final opportunity for teams to fine-tune their high-speed setups before the competitive action begins. On these ultra-fast forest roads, finding the perfect balance for the car's aerodynamics and suspension is vital for driver confidence over the legendary, blind crests and massive jumps. A successful shakedown run establishes immediate momentum and vital baseline data for a rally where split-second margins dictate the World Rally Championship title race.

Key Players to Watch
- Kalle Rovanperä — The local hero and double world champion always carries immense speed on his home soil and will look to set the benchmark pace early.
- Ott Tänak — Known for his fearless commitment on high-speed gravel, the Estonian driver has a stellar record in Finland and remains a constant threat.
- Elfyn Evans — A previous winner of this event, his smooth driving style and precise car control make him a prime contender to master the fast forest stages.
